While it was released during the "next-gen" transition, the PC version famously utilized the older game engine found on the PlayStation 2 and PSP rather than the updated engine of the Xbox 360 and PS3. Despite this, it remains a feature-packed title that defined an era of portable and accessible PC play. Gameplay and Mechanics
For those playing on modern laptops or handheld PCs, the gameplay is fast-paced and leans more toward "arcade" style than simulation.
Manual Controls: A standout refinement is the introduction of manual passing, crossing, and through-balls, giving advanced players more precision over the power and direction of their play.
Goalkeeper Control: For the first time, you could take full manual control of the goalkeeper during one-on-one situations using the right analogue stick, a feature praised for adding a new layer of strategy.
Be a Pro: The debut of the "Be a Pro" mode allows you to lock onto a single player for an entire match, earning or losing points based on your positioning, passing, and teamwork. Visuals and Audio

(released in late 2007) is a landmark entry in EA Sports' long-running football simulation series, primarily known for introducing the Be A Pro mode. For PC users—including those on portable laptops—the game is notable for using a refined version of the "current-generation" engine (shared with the PS2) rather than the "next-gen" engine found on the Xbox 360 and PS3. Key Features and Gameplay
Be A Pro Mode: Players can control a single footballer throughout a match instead of the entire team. Points are awarded for maintaining position and making successful plays.
Skill Moves: A new trick system using the right analog stick (or mapped keys) allows for more complex dribbling, which was largely absent in previous entries.
Tactical Depth: The game shifted toward a more tactical "simulation" feel with a slower pace, making midfield play and patient build-ups more critical.
Vast Licensing: FIFA 08 features over 570 teams across 30 leagues, including new additions like the League of Ireland and the Australian A-League. Performance on Portable PCs

If you are trying to play this on a modern handheld PC (like a Steam Deck, ASUS ROG Ally, or Lenovo Legion Go):
Compatibility: The game uses DirectX 9. You may need to use dgVoodoo2 or similar wrappers to make it run smoothly on Windows 11.
Controller Support: FIFA 08 was designed before XInput (Xbox controllers) became the universal standard on PC. You might need a tool like X360CE or Steam Input to map your handheld's controls properly.
Resolution: The game does not natively support 16:9 or 16:10 resolutions. A "Widescreen Fix" mod is usually required for a full-screen experience. I can:

While the Xbox 360 and PS3 versions introduced a "next-gen" engine, the PC version famously utilized a refined version of the older engine, resulting in a faster, more arcade-style experience that remains highly playable on modern portable devices like the Steam Deck or older laptops Gameplay & Mechanics
The PC version of FIFA 08 is noticeably quicker and more "frantic" than its console counterparts. It emphasizes responsive controls over the heavy, simulation-style physics found in later titles. Manual Controls
: A major addition was the ability to use manual passing and crossing, giving you control over the weight and direction of the ball. Be A Pro Mode
: This edition introduced the "Be A Pro" cooperative mode, where you control a single player through a season, earning experience to upgrade their skills. Goalkeeper Control
: For the first time, you could take manual control of the goalkeeper during one-on-one situations using the right analogue stick. Game Modes & Depth
FIFA 08 is packed with content that provides hundreds of hours of gameplay: Manager Mode
: Still considered a fan favourite for its simplicity and depth. You manage finances, sign sponsorships, and develop stadium facilities without the modern clutter of cutscenes and complex scouting. Tournament & Challenge Modes
: Includes over 30 licensed leagues and 570 teams. The Challenge Mode offers 60+ preset scenarios, like coming back from a two-goal deficit in the final 10 minutes. Interactive Leagues
